What’s Really Going On
With stiffness-related back pain, the issue isn’t inflammation or nerve irritation. Instead, your body may have adapted to limited movement by gradually tightening tissues in underused areas. It’s your body’s way of creating “protection,” but it comes at the cost of mobility.
The good news? These tissues can be lengthened again — safely and gradually — through a structured approach that encourages natural adaptation and movement.

The Truth About Tissue Remodeling
When stiffness is addressed the right way, your tissues can slowly change — increasing in length and mobility over time. It’s not about pushing through discomfort, but about introducing safe, consistent loading that teaches your body how to move again.
